The standard system contains the salary brackets and salary credit amounts provided by the SSS and valid at the time of creation. These figures have been set up as default values.
If the SSS changes the salary brackets, you must ensure compliance by modifying the default values accordingly.
SAP recommends that you use the Absences infotype (2001) to record both SSS absence types and to pay the SSS benefits. Using the Additional Payments infotype (0015) or any other method may generate an error in the calculation of SSS benefits.
You must never modify an existing record as this may generate errors in SSS calculations.
